I used my brand new Mama Elephant - Tiny Heroes stamp set for this card. I bought this set a little while ago and finally I got the chance to ink them up. I also used my brand new Paper Smooch - Super 2 die for those silhouette buildings. Some buildings were first stuck flat on the card base and then I layered a sheet of tracing paper on top to create dimension, as if these buildings were far in the distance. Then, more buildings were added on top of the tracing paper, with foam squares, which created the foreground look. Here is another photo with a slightly closer look:   
The sentiment is from the Tiny Hero stamp set. I stamped it with VersaMark ink and heat embossed it by using red coloured embossing powder. Then, I used pencil to draw some faint zig zag lines around the sentiment and use scissors to cut it out.    
I used the "die cut inlay" technique for those red arrows on both sides of the card. This arrow die was part of the Lawn Fawn - Stitched Journaling Card die set. There are so many fantastic cards that you can make by using this "die cut inlay" technique. I am trying out this new technique called Watercolour Smooshing from Make It Monday #204. I am not sure if I am doing this right but maybe I didn't add enough water to my ink so mine looks very spotty. Or, am I using the wrong type of ink for this technique? Any comments on this will be appreciated. However, as this is my first attempt, I quite like it.

I am still very much in love with this bunny from Mama Elephant's Honey Bunny set. It is just so adorable! I used Copic Ciao marker pens to colour in all my images. I also used Stickles, Glossy Accents, yellow cotton thread and sequins to decorate the card. The small cup cake image is from Lawn Fawn- Beep Boop Birthday set and the sentiment is from Avery Elle- Cake & Candles set. Here is a close up picture of the card.
